Sponsored by the Chinese Ceramic Society, the China International Conference on High-Performance Ceramics (CICC) aims to provide an international forum for the presentation, discussion and review of the latest advances in the science and technology of high-performance ceramics.
The more than 300 papers, submitted to this volume by the many Chinese scholars, provide a treasure-house of invaluable information on the latest advances made in China.
This volume will therefore be of great interest to any scientist or engineer working in the field of high-performance ceramics.
